Why can't you use gscatter()?
For text labels, use text():
text(x,y,txt) adds a text description to one or more data points in the current axes using the text specified by txt. To add text to one point, specify x and y as scalars in data units. To add text to multiple points, specify x and y as vectors with equal length.
